The Sun Is Also a Star by Nicola Yoon
5.0

As someone who loves to notice the coincidences in life (thanks, Kundera) that led me to big moments, I really loved this love story about teenagers from immigrant families. It's fast-paced with short interludes that enhance the main storyline. I related quite a lot to Daniel; I won't lie, I also cried a bit when I finished this novel on a plane.

And the books love of coincidences makes me note this: reading the book set in New York City while commuting in every day really enhanced the experience. From midtown scenes, which is where I work, to a scene on a subway platform that I read while on a subway platform, to one of the ending scenes takes place on a plane...which I read on a plane. A lovely read.
